description
Southend Drug and Alcohol Commissioning Team (Southend DACT), on behalf of Southend-on-Sea Borough Council, are seeking views from key stakeholders about the drug and alcohol prevention, treatment and recovery system it should commission across the Borough from August 2017.
Our consultation thus far has led to recommendations about potentially breaking up current large contracts into smaller specialist lots and altering considerably the current modes of delivery.
As a provider in the sector we would value your contribution to help us finalise the shape of our imminent procurement process through sharing your expert views and informing us of your interest in potentially bidding to be part of Southend's future by filling in the survey which can be found here: https://www.surveymonkey.co.uk/r/2P5YD8F
A procurement exercise is due to commence in March 2017 in order to have a new contract in place for 1st August 2017.
A Market Engagement Event has been arranged for 2pm on 28th February 2017, which will be held at Civic Centre, Southend-on-Sea and last approximately 2 hours.
This session will provide an opportunity for the Council to present the proposed service model and gather feedback from the market. Providers will have an opportunity to propose solutions for innovative service delivery and ask questions about the tender process.
